I couldn't agree more. If Paypal stopped these rogue dealers on "3 strikes & out" basis, that would help.
Also, if Ebay verified that email addresses for sellers were genuine - typical trick is to give buyers a local email address - in my case the UK ie X@X.co.uk when they are actually trading from (usually) China.
The number of rogue sellers doing this has increased massively.

I brought 2 boxes of pokemon cards ($17.50 each)and both the boxes/cards are fake. When asked for refund was offered $10 and keep the product. It is worth no more then a dollar and when i insisted on full refund, they are asking me to ship it back to china which will cost more then the product. But the cards were shipped from NJ and the return address on the package has NJ address. When i googled found similar incidents and they are scamming people with fake products. Paypal is not able to do anything other then supporting the merchant - stating their return policy says - customer bares the return shipping. I cannot imagine why Paypal cannot understand what a "fake" product means and should support the customer. Should have done my homework before ordering. My kids pocket money is gone now.
